Yes - I tried searching around the internet for who makes Jeep tops, and never found anything besides Mopar. It did find they had their own top fiasco a while back - in 2010 their supplier Meridian Automotive Supply went bankrupt, and they had shortages until Continental Structural Plastics took over.

Those were posted before the “hard top prep kit” was announced. Do you think ford will make owners turn in their soft top to purchase a mic top for $695, or could it be $1,795 -$695 to purchase the mic top and keep the soft top?
It's gotta to be the whole $1795 to buy a MIC top.

I think $1795 - $695 ($1100) is what you would pay for the soft top as a stand alone item.

As I see it, your 4-door comes with a soft top included in the price. You have paid $1100 for it in the purchase price. If you want to purchase the MIC (dual top option), the MIC costs $1795 IN ADDITION to the $1100 you already paid for the soft top. I really don't see Ford offering a buy back program for the soft tops.🤔

Because you are right about the $695 is only an upgrade charge to get a $1795 MIC top if you never got the $1100 soft top in the first place, but paid for it in your vehicle's price.
